- the present invention relates to a drum cleaning device for cleaning the inside of a mixer drum mounted on a mixer vehicle.
- Mixer trucks load ready-mixed concrete in a mixer drum that is rotatably mounted on the car body, and transport the ready-mixed concrete.
- Utility model publication H04-36886 discloses a drum cleaning device for a mixer car that cleans the inside of a mixer drum by injecting cleaning water from a cleaning pipe attached to a hopper for supplying ready-mixed concrete.
- the clean water sprayed from the cleaning pipes is applied to the drum inner walls and drum blades so that the ready-mixed concrete adhering to the mixer drum does not solidify as it is.
- a cleaning operation is performed to wash away the adhering ready-mixed concrete.
- an operator may use a brush or the like to clean the periphery of the rear opening end of the mixer drum. If a brush or the like used at this time collides with the cleaning pipe of the drum cleaning device, the metal cleaning pipe is deformed or bent. If the cleaning pipe is damaged in this manner, the cleaning effect of the drum cleaning device may be reduced.
- An object of the present invention is to provide a drum cleaning device for a mixer truck capable of preventing the cleaning pipe from being damaged.

- a mixer truck 1 shown in FIG. 1 is a vehicle that transports ready-mixed concrete put into a mixer drum 10 in a concrete plant.
- the mixer truck 1 is discharged from a mixer drum 10 on which ready-mixed concrete is loaded, a drive device 20 that rotationally drives the mixer drum 10, a hopper 30 that supplies ready-mixed concrete to the mixer drum 10, and the mixer drum 10. And a chute 40 for guiding the ready-mixed concrete to a predetermined position.
- the mixer drum 10 is a cylindrical member whose rear end is formed as an open end 10 ⁇ / b> C (see FIG. 2), and is rotatably mounted on the mount 2 ⁇ / b> A of the vehicle body 2.
- the mixer drum 10 includes an end plate 11 constituting a front closed end, a front shell 12 connected to the rear end of the end plate 11, a center shell 13 connected to the rear end of the front shell 12, and a rear end of the center shell 13. And rear shells 14 connected to each other.
- the rear end of the rear shell 14 constitutes an open end 10 ⁇ / b> C of the mixer drum 10.
- a drive shaft 10 ⁇ / b> A is provided at the front center of the end plate 11 of the mixer drum 10, and a roller ring 10 ⁇ / b> B is provided on the rear outer periphery of the rear shell 14 of the mixer drum 10.
- the drive shaft 10A of the mixer drum 10 is connected to a hydraulic motor (not shown) of the drive device 20 disposed in the front part of the gantry 2A.
- the roller ring 10B of the mixer drum 10 is supported from below by a plurality of rollers 3A of the support portion 3 disposed at the rear portion of the gantry 2A.
- the mixer drum 10 is disposed on the gantry 2 ⁇ / b> A in a forward tilting posture in which the rear part of the drum is lifted upward.
- the mixer drum 10 is configured to rotate forward or backward by a hydraulic motor of the drive device 20.
- a drum blade 15 is spirally disposed along the inner wall surface of the drum. Agitation or the like of the ready-mixed concrete loaded in the mixer drum 10 is performed by the drum blade 15 that rotates together with the mixer drum 10.
- the drum blade 15 moves the ready-mixed concrete in the mixer drum 10 forward while stirring.
- the drum blade 15 moves the ready-mixed concrete backward while stirring.
- the ready-mixed concrete discharged from the mixer drum 10 is guided to a predetermined position via a chute 40 that is pivotably provided at the lower rear portion of the mixer truck 1.
- the mixer drum 10 when throwing ready concrete into the mixer drum 10 via the hopper 30 provided in the rear upper part of the mixer vehicle 1, the mixer drum 10 is rotated forward at a higher speed than during stirring rotation.
- the ready-mixed concrete supplied to the hopper 30 is put into the mixer drum 10 through a seal pipe 32 communicating with the discharge port 31 of the hopper 30.
- the drum cleaning device 50 is a device that cleans the inside of the mixer drum 10 using cleaning water (cleaning liquid).
- the drum cleaning device 50 includes a hose 51 for supplying cleaning water, a cleaning pipe 52 connected to the hose 51, and a holder 53 for fixing the cleaning pipe 52 to the hopper 30. Prepare.
- the hose 51 is, for example, a rubber hose, and is a member that supplies cleaning water to the cleaning pipe 52.
- One end of the hose 51 is connected to a discharge portion of a high-pressure pump (not shown) that pumps cleaning water, and the other end of the hose 51 is connected to a cleaning pipe 52.
- the washing water is stored in a water tank (not shown) arranged in the front part of the gantry 2A, and the high-pressure pump is arranged adjacent to the water tank.
- the cleaning pipe 52 is fixed to the lower part of the outer side surface of the hopper 30 via a holder 53 disposed near the base end.
- the cleaning pipe 52 is fixed to the side of the hopper 30 using the holder 53, but the cleaning pipe 52 may be directly fixed to the hopper 30 without using the holder 53.
- the cleaning pipe 52 is formed as a substantially L-shaped cylindrical member, it may be formed as a linear cylindrical member. Thus, the cleaning pipe 52 is formed in an arbitrary shape as necessary.
- the proximal end of the cleaning pipe 52 is connected to the hose 51.
- the tip of the cleaning pipe 52 is formed as a closed end.
- the tip of the cleaning pipe 52 is inserted into the mixer drum 10 through the open end 10 ⁇ / b> C of the mixer drum 10.
- the cleaning pipe 52 is arranged so that the tip thereof does not interfere with the drum inner wall surface and the drum blade 15.
- a plurality of injection holes 52 ⁇ / b> A that communicate the inside and the outside of the cleaning pipe 52 are formed on the outer peripheral surface of the tip of the cleaning pipe 52. These injection holes 52A are arranged with their positions shifted in the pipe axial direction and with their positions shifted in the pipe circumferential direction.
- the cleaning operation by the drum cleaning device 50 is started.
- the high-pressure pump arranged in parallel with the water tank is driven, and the cleaning water discharged from the high-pressure pump is supplied to the cleaning pipe 52 through the hose 51.
- the cleaning water supplied to the cleaning pipe 52 is sprayed into the mixer drum 10 through the spray holes 52A, and the ready-mixed concrete attached to the drum inner wall surface and the drum blade 15 is washed away.
- the cleaning pipe 52 is configured to move in accordance with an external force applied from the outside. That is, the cleaning pipe 52 is formed of an elastic body such as rubber or plastic so that the pipe itself can be elastically deformed.
- an operator may clean the periphery of the open end 10C of the mixer drum 10 using a brush or the like.
- the cleaning pipe 52 is elastically deformed according to the collision force of the brush, but if the external force such as the collision force of the brush is released, the cleaning pipe 52 is Return to shape.
- the drum cleaning device 50 of the mixer truck 1 according to the first embodiment described above has the following effects.
- the drum cleaning device 50 includes a cleaning pipe 52 having an injection hole 52A for jetting cleaning water, and the cleaning pipe 52 is configured to move according to an external force applied from the outside. That is, the cleaning pipe 52 is formed of an elastic body so that the pipe itself can be elastically deformed.
- the cleaning pipe 52 when an external force is applied to the cleaning pipe 52, the cleaning pipe 52 is elastically deformed according to the external force, and the cleaning pipe 52 does not return to its original shape while being deformed. Accordingly, it is possible to prevent the cleaning pipe 52 from being damaged, and it is possible to suppress a decrease in the cleaning effect due to the cleaning pipe 52 being damaged. In addition, since a brush or the like is not sandwiched between the cleaning pipe 52 and the drum blade 15, not only the cleaning pipe 52 but also the drum blade 15 can be prevented.

- the cleaning pipe 52 is a linear cylindrical member and is fixed to the hopper 30 by the holder 60 instead of the holder 53.
- a small diameter portion 52 ⁇ / b> B whose outer diameter is set smaller than the outer diameter of the distal end portion is formed at the proximal end portion of the cleaning pipe 52.
- the small diameter portion 52B is press-fitted into the inner peripheral surface of the end portion of the hose 51, whereby the cleaning pipe 52 and the hose 51 are connected.
- the holder 60 is a member that fixes the cleaning pipe 52 to the hopper 30 (see FIG. 1) so that the cleaning pipe 52 can move according to an external force applied from the outside.
- the holder 60 includes a coil spring 61 that holds the cleaning pipe 52 and a fixing portion 62 that is connected to the coil spring 61 and is fixed to the hopper 30.
- the coil spring 61 is a coil-shaped spring formed by spirally winding a metal or resin wire.
- the coil spring 61 is configured to hold the cleaning pipe 52 from the pipe outer peripheral surface side in a state where the cleaning pipe 52 is inserted in the axial direction. Therefore, the inner diameter of the coil spring 61 and the outer diameter of the cleaning pipe 52 are set to substantially the same diameter.
- the coil spring 61 is disposed around the connection portion between the cleaning pipe 52 and the hose 51, and is attached over both connection ends of the cleaning pipe 52 and the hose 51.
- the fixing portion 62 is formed integrally with the end portion of the coil spring 61 on the hose 51 side, and is fixed to the lower portion of the outer side surface of the hopper 30 via a screw 63. By fixing the fixing portion 62 in this way, the cleaning pipe 52 is disposed such that the tip end portion thereof is inserted into the mixer drum 10 through the opening end 10C.
- the drum cleaning device 50 for the mixer truck 1 according to the second embodiment described above has the following effects.
- the drum cleaning device 50 includes a cleaning pipe 52 having an injection hole 52A for jetting cleaning water, and the cleaning pipe 52 is configured to move according to an external force applied from the outside. That is, the cleaning pipe 52 is configured to be fixed to the hopper 30 via the holder 60 having the coil spring 61 that holds the cleaning pipe 52 in an inserted state, and to be movable by spring deformation of the coil spring 61.
- the cleaning pipe 52 By holding the cleaning pipe 52 by the coil spring 61 of the holder 60 in this way, when an external force is applied to the cleaning pipe 52, the coil spring 61 is bent according to the external force so that the cleaning pipe 52 is movable. When the external force is released, the cleaning pipe 52 returns to the original position by the spring reaction force.

- ミキサ車に搭載されたミキサドラムの内部を洗浄するドラム洗浄装置であって、
洗浄液を供給する洗浄液供給ホースと、
前記洗浄液供給ホースに接続され、先端部が前記ミキサドラムの開口端を通じて当該ミキサドラム内に挿入される洗浄パイプと、
前記洗浄パイプに設けられ、洗浄液を前記ミキサドラム内に噴射する噴射部と、を備え、
前記洗浄パイプは、外部から加えられる外力に応じて可動するように構成される、
ドラム洗浄装置。 - 請求項1に記載のドラム洗浄装置であって、
前記洗浄パイプは、パイプ自体が弾性変形可能なように、弾性体によって形成される、
ドラム洗浄装置。 - 請求項1に記載のドラム洗浄装置であって、
前記ミキサ車に設けられた構造物に前記洗浄パイプを設置するホルダをさらに備え、
前記ホルダは、
前記洗浄パイプを挿通させた状態で、当該洗浄パイプをパイプ外周面側から保持するコイルスプリングと、
前記コイルスプリングに設けられるとともに、前記構造物に固定される固定部と、を備え、
前記洗浄パイプは、前記コイルスプリングのスプリング変形によって可動するように構成される、
ドラム洗浄装置。 - 請求項3に記載のドラム洗浄装置であって、
前記コイルスプリングは、前記洗浄液供給ホースと前記洗浄パイプの接続部分の周囲に配設される、
ドラム洗浄装置。
